Window rot repair services focus on addressing damage caused by moisture, pests, and age that can compromise the structural integrity of window frames. These services typically involve removing decayed wood or other materials, inspecting the extent of the rot, and replacing or restoring affected areas to ensure the window’s stability and functionality. Skilled contractors may also treat the surrounding wood to prevent future decay and improve the overall durability of the window structure. Proper repair helps maintain the appearance of the property and prevents further deterioration that could lead to more costly repairs later on.
The primary problems that window rot repair services help solve include compromised window frames, drafts, water leaks, and reduced energy efficiency. When wood begins to decay, it can cause gaps around the window, allowing moisture and air infiltration. This not only affects indoor comfort but can also lead to higher energy bills. Repairing or replacing rotted sections restores the window’s seal and prevents further damage to the surrounding wall and framing materials. Additionally, addressing rot early can help avoid the need for complete window replacement, saving property owners time and money.

Repair Costs - The expense for window rot repair typically ranges from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the extent of damage. For example, minor repairs may cost around $150, while extensive rot replacement could reach $600 or more.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ials such as wood or composite for repairs can vary between $50 and $200 per window. The choice of material influences the overall price, with higher-quality options generally costing more.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for window rot repair generally f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the complexity and size of the window, with some projects taking several hours.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include paint, sealants, or hardware, typically adding $20 to $50 per window. These costs can fluctuate based on the repair scope and material preferences.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es window rot? Window rot is typically caused by prolonged exposure to moisture, which can lead to wood decay and deterioration over time.
How can I tell if my window has rot? Signs of window rot include soft or spongy wood, peeling paint, discoloration, and visible mold or mildew around the window frame.
What are common repair options for window rot? Repair options may include removing and replacing the affected wood, applying rot-resistant treatments, or installing new window frames, depending on the extent of damage.
How long does window rot repair usually take? The duration of window rot repairs varies based on the severity of the damage and the chosen repair method, with most projects completing within a few days.
Why should I hire a professional for window rot repair? A professional can accurately assess the damage, ensure proper repairs are made, and help prevent future issues with moisture and decay around windows.
